Holmstad to Dedicate New Ekstam Residence Center


BATAVIA, IL (October 16, 2002) - The Holmstad, one of 15 campuses affiliated with Covenant Retirement Communities (CRC), will celebrate the dedication of the Harry J. Ekstam Assisted Living Residence Center at 4 p.m. on Thursday, October 24.

Speaker for the event is David A. Dwight, president of Covenant Ministries of Benevolence, which oversees CRC and other Ministries of benevolence. Guests will include Batavia Mayor Jeff Schelke and Grant Erickson, an attorney who helped found The Holmstad in 1975.

Ekstam served from 1977 until 1984 as executive director of The Holmstad after spending 10 years as administrator for The Samarkand of Santa Barbara, California. He served as an officer in estate planning for Covenant Trust Company in Chicago before recently retiring.

A native of Moline, Illinois, Ekstam earned his undergraduate degree from nearby Augustana College in Rock Island. He attended North Park Theological Seminary in Chicago, receiving a theology degree in 1944. He became an ordained Covenant pastor that same year.

While serving his first pastorate at Covenant Congregational Church in Beverly, Massachusetts, Ekstam studied at Harvard Divinity School and earned a Master of Theology in 1946. During the next two decades, Ekstam served as an administrator at Kallman Home for Children in New York; as pastor of Hillside Covenant Church in Naugatuck, Connecticut; as administrator of Covenant Children's Home and Family Services in Princeton, Illinois (11 years), and as pastor of Trinity Covenant Church in Oak Lawn, Illinois.

Ekstam accepted a position as administrator for The Samarkand in 1967 and spent 10 years there until coming to The Holmstad. He lives at the facility and a daughter, Kathryn Milbourn, serves as an administrative assistant for The Holmstad.

The Holmstad's new assisted living center is one of many improvements made as part of a $13 million construction project that began in June 2001.
